Uses of Package
org.apache.hadoop.hbase.procedure2
Packages that use org.apache.hadoop.hbase.procedure2
Package
Description
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.masterClassDescriptionBase Procedure class responsible for Procedure Metadata; e.g.Basic ProcedureEvent that contains an "object", which can be a description or a reference to the resource to wait on, and a queue for suspended procedures.Thread Pool that executes the submitted procedures.With this interface, the procedure framework provides means to collect following set of metrics per procedure type for all procedures: Count of submitted procedure instances Time histogram for successfully completed procedure instances Count of failed procedure instances Please implement this interface to return appropriate metrics.Remote procedure reference.A RemoteProcedureException is an exception from another thread or process.
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.master.assignmentClassDescriptionBase Procedure class responsible for Procedure Metadata; e.g.Basic ProcedureEvent that contains an "object", which can be a description or a reference to the resource to wait on, and a queue for suspended procedures.Special procedure used as a chore.With this interface, the procedure framework provides means to collect following set of metrics per procedure type for all procedures: Count of submitted procedure instances Time histogram for successfully completed procedure instances Count of failed procedure instances Please implement this interface to return appropriate metrics.Data structure with reference to remote operation.Remote procedure reference.A RemoteProcedureException is an exception from another thread or process.Procedure described by a series of steps.
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.master.lockingClassDescriptionBase Procedure class responsible for Procedure Metadata; e.g.Basic ProcedureEvent that contains an "object", which can be a description or a reference to the resource to wait on, and a queue for suspended procedures.
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.master.migrate
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.master.procedureClassDescriptionLocking for mutual exclusion between procedures.Interface to get status of a Lock without getting access to acquire/release lock.Base Procedure class responsible for Procedure Metadata; e.g.Type class.Basic ProcedureEvent that contains an "object", which can be a description or a reference to the resource to wait on, and a queue for suspended procedures.Thread Pool that executes the submitted procedures.With this interface, the procedure framework provides means to collect following set of metrics per procedure type for all procedures: Count of submitted procedure instances Time histogram for successfully completed procedure instances Count of failed procedure instances Please implement this interface to return appropriate metrics.Keep track of the runnable proceduresA procedure dispatcher that aggregates and sends after elapsed time or after we hit count threshold.Data structure with reference to remote operation.Remote procedure reference.A RemoteProcedureException is an exception from another thread or process.Procedure described by a series of steps.
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.master.replicationClassDescriptionBase Procedure class responsible for Procedure Metadata; e.g.Data structure with reference to remote operation.Remote procedure reference.Procedure described by a series of steps.
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.master.snapshot
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.procedure2ClassDescriptionHold the reference to a completed root procedure.Vessel that carries a Procedure and a timeout.Used internally signaling failed queue of a remote procedure operation.Inline Chores (executors internal chores).Locking for mutual exclusion between procedures.Interface to get status of a Lock without getting access to acquire/release lock.Used internally signaling failed queue of a remote procedure operation.Used internally signaling failed queue of a remote procedure operation.Used internally signaling failed queue of a remote procedure operation.Base Procedure class responsible for Procedure Metadata; e.g.Type class.Basic ProcedureEvent that contains an "object", which can be a description or a reference to the resource to wait on, and a queue for suspended procedures.Thread Pool that executes the submitted procedures.Class with parameters describing how to fail/die when in testing-context.Special procedure used as a chore.With this interface, the procedure framework provides means to collect following set of metrics per procedure type for all procedures: Count of submitted procedure instances Time histogram for successfully completed procedure instances Count of failed procedure instances Please implement this interface to return appropriate metrics.Keep track of the runnable proceduresNode that contains a set of RemoteProceduresAccount of what procedures are running on remote node.Data structure with reference to remote operation.Remote procedure reference.A RemoteProcedureException is an exception from another thread or process.Internal state of the ProcedureExecutor that describes the state of a "Root Procedure".A general interface for a sub procedure runs at RS side.Runs task on a period such as check for stuck workers.
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.procedure2.store
-
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.procedure2.store.wal
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.procedure2.trace
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.regionserverClassDescriptionA general interface for a sub procedure runs at RS side.
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.regionserver.handler
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.regionserver.storefiletrackerClassDescriptionBase Procedure class responsible for Procedure Metadata; e.g.Procedure described by a series of steps.
-
Classes in org.apache.hadoop.hbase.procedure2 used by org.apache.hadoop.hbase.replication.regionserverClassDescriptionA general interface for a sub procedure runs at RS side.